Output 50a4e5d1455c5aea95867cbdbe9e50608885f8cc7ee4adc39c6cf526cf39206f:0

value
28613353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123bd00cc35dd7eec57981a4b400ee5fd9087d70 OP_EQUAL
address
33MRjraTUcQYzxafUKUW8nyFgx5GvbVKFL
transaction
50a4e5d1455c5aea95867cbdbe9e50608885f8cc7ee4adc39c6cf526cf39206f
spent
true